If true this really surprises me, since it has been sponsored by all three temples and held in a nuteral/central location for many years. If it goes to Bagdad (Butte) I would expect a much lower turn out, (not just the game but the rest of the festivities too) I would then expect it to rotate between Algeria (Helena), Al Bedoo (Billings) and Bagdad (Butte). The East/West Shrine game is far more than just a football game and I think it would be a big mistake to move it from its current location. I doubt we would be traveling to Butte if it is there and I am sure many units from the west side wont travel to Billings if it is held there.

This may actually be a good idea. The Shrine game has gotten stale, but I think it has more to do than the location. First of all, they moved the game from August to July. August had more of a football feel to it than July. There is also 6 man, C, and B all star games in addition to the MonDak all star game. Also, you are seeing some of the big name players heading to the universities to work out during the summer so they can get a head start in the community and knowing the players. They don't want to risk injury and jeopardize their scholarship for an all star game.

A big part of the problem in addition to the numerous all star games is the Shriners organization in general. Like many civic minded groups it is aging and becoming disconnected with the younger generation. This contributes to less involvement across the board.
